想接外部数据?miniQMT量化交易系统,原生python开发环境,这家券商可提供!
发布时间:2026-4-29 15:43阅读:138
miniQMT量化系统:轻量级Python量化交易利器
一、基本概念解读
miniQMT(常被称为“QMT极速版”或“迅投轻量版”)是迅投科技面向个人量化投资者推出的一款轻量级交易终端。与功能完整的大QMT(标准版)不同,miniQMT剥离了内置行情回测、图形化策略编辑器等复杂模块,仅保留核心的交易执行、账户管理与风控功能,并开放原生Python API供用户调用。
简单来说,miniQMT更像是一个交易网关:用户可以在自己熟悉的Python IDE(如PyCharm、VSCode、Jupyter)中编写策略,通过miniQMT提供的接口直接下单、查询持仓和资金,而无需依赖QMT内置的编辑器或回测系统。
二、相比大QMT的不同之处
| 维度 | 大QMT(标准版) | miniQMT(极速版) |
|---|---|---|
| 核心定位 | 一体化量化平台(行情+回测+交易+风控) | 轻量级交易接口(仅提供交易与风控) |
| 行情数据 | 内置高速行情源(Level-1/2)、本地缓存 | 不内置行情,需用户自行从外部导入(如Tushare、聚宽、免费API) |
| 策略开发 | 使用内置VBA/Python编辑器,代码托管在本地客户端 | 可使用任何Python IDE,代码自行管理,灵活性更高 |
| 回测功能 | 内置专业回测引擎,支持多周期、滑点、佣金 | 无内置回测,需用户借助第三方回测框架(如Backtrader、VNPY)或自行实现 |
| 界面复杂度 | 功能菜单繁多,学习曲线较陡 | 界面极简,仅显示账户概况与运行状态 |
| 适用人群 | 券商/私募机构、不想脱离平台的用户 | 有一定编程基础、追求定制与灵活性的个人投资者 |
总结:大QMT是“开箱即用”的全能平台,而miniQMT是“组件式”的交易工具,适合用户将策略开发与数据处理的自主权完全掌握在自己手中。
三、核心功能特点
1. 原生Python开发环境(最大亮点)
miniQMT本质上是一个Python动态链接库(DLL),通过导入miniQMT的模块(如from xtquant import xtdata, xttrader)即可在任意Python进程中调用交易接口。这意味着:
- 无需安装庞大客户端:只需运行一个极小的后台进程(约50MB),即可获得与券商极速柜台的直连。
- 使用个人熟悉的环境:支持
pandas、numpy、scikit-learn等所有标准Python库,还能与机器学习、深度学习框架无缝集成。 - 调试方便:可以在IDE中单步调试策略代码,打印变量、分析报错,比QMT内置编辑器高效得多。
- 多进程并发:可同时运行多个策略进程,共享同一账户,或管理多个子账户。
2. 可外接数据,灵活定制行情
由于miniQMT不内置行情源,用户完全可以自由选择数据供应商:
- 免费数据:如Tushare、AkShare、Yahoo Finance(需代理)。
- 付费数据:如Wind、Choice、聚宽数据服务。
- 实时行情:可通过WebSocket订阅自己的数据源,或利用miniQMT提供的
xtdata模块(部分版本支持订阅Level-2行情,但需额外开通)。
典型做法:在策略中定时从外部数据库或API获取最新K线,计算信号后调用miniQMT下单。
3. 极速交易与丰富接口
- 毫秒级报单:直连券商极速交易柜台,与机构使用同一通道。
- 全品种覆盖:支持A股、两融、ETF、可转债等。
- 篮子交易:单次调用可同时买入/卖出多只股票,适合组合调仓。
- 风控插件:支持自定义风控回调(如预埋单、价格偏移限制、日亏损上限),可在本地安全执行。
4. 部署简便,无图形界面需求
miniQMT可以无界面运行(后台服务模式)-,适合部署在云服务器(如阿里云、腾讯云)或低功耗设备(如树莓派)上,实现24小时自动交易。用户只需通过REST API或进程间通信(如ZeroMQ)与策略主程序交互。
四、初上手建议
- 先理解数据流:由于无内置行情,需要先搭建数据获取与缓存机制。建议先用免费数据(如Tushare)在模拟账户中跑通下单流程。
- 回测与实盘分离:回测可使用Backtrader等框架,实盘信号直接调用miniQMT接口。注意回测时复权、滑点参数要与实盘对齐。
- 风控不可省略:虽然miniQMT自带系统风控,但建议在策略层额外实现止损、单日最大交易次数等逻辑,避免异常行为。
- 版本兼容:不同券商的miniQMT版本(如国金、华泰)API细节可能略有差异,务必以开户券商提供的文档为准。
五、结语
miniQMT是连接个人Python策略与券商极速交易通道的轻量桥梁。它放弃了大QMT的“一站式”便利,换来了更高的灵活性与可定制性,尤其适合习惯用PyCharm写代码、有自己的数据源和回测流程的量化开发者。如果你追求对交易全链路的自主控制,miniQMT无疑是一个值得尝试的利器。
温馨提示:投资有风险,选择需谨慎。
- QMT量化交易系统怎么样?现在提供QMT量化交易软件券商有吗?
- 688代码的股票怎么买?了解下科创板!科创板开户这家券商佣金优惠!
- QMT量化交易,如何用AI辅助写skill(下)!这家券商提供QMT(mini),佣金优惠!
- 想做创业板股票?别慌,先了解创业板基本知识!这家券商开创业板佣金最低优惠!
- 证券账户开户指南,一文了解!2026年证券开户来国金证券,惊喜费率,优惠多多!
- 如何用AI辅助写miniqmt的skill?(上)miniQMT量化交易系统提供!
- 量化交易不知道什么平台好?这家券商低门槛QMT量化系统提供,支持mini!
- PTrade量化交易系统怎么样?26年可以在哪家券商申请PTrade量化软件?


问一问

+微信
分享该文章
